I killed a banded widgeon this morning. Had a pair come in early but left. After watching ducks land in the corner of the field all morning I decided to leave the blind and just sit where they kept landing. Later in the hunt another pair of wigeon came back and after several passes the drake gave me a good shot. I knew he was a pretty bird but was shocked when I recovered him on my way out to see he was banded. The band is really worn and hard to read the numbers. I knew he was a old bird, banned in 2005. See below.

A confirmation email has been sent to you.
See below the banding information for the reported bird:


Date 08/22/2005
Species American Wigeon
Age HATCHED IN 2004 OR EARLIER
Sex MALE
Location 24 NNE FT NORMAN, NORTHWEST TERRITORIES, CANADA
